Clever Clive / Loopy Lucy

Joan Lingard
Illustrated by Jacqui Thomas
(Macmillan Children's Books)
978-0330332927, RRP £2.99, Paperback
5-8 Infant/Junior
Buy "Clever Clive (Flippers)" on Amazon

This '2 books in 1' format always appeals and these two stories have been very popular. Joan Lingard brings a twist of the unusual to an everyday situation. Clever Clive amazes everyone, including himself, when he can suddenly and most uncharacteristically provide an instant answer to any question he's asked. Loopy Lucy loves doing cartwheels. One day she loops over a high wall into a new and magical garden which others see only as a piece of wasteland used to dump rubbish. These are both stories to be read and re-read, delightfully and helpfully illustrated, to be shared with children or ideal for the child who is in the early stages of solo reading.
